Alex Graveley replied on the Tomboy mailing list:
Unfortunately, it was the only icon suggested other than jimmac's
connected notes icon, which I've never been partial to. I don't like
this one much either and the current already exists in Tango.
Luckily, the new icon loading code loads via the icon theme, so you can
overload the "tomboy" icon by putting a file with that name into ~/.icon
or /usr/share/pixmaps.
Of course, I welcome anyone with an artistic gift to step up with a nice
alternative. :-)
